Write a equation of a line through (4, 6) and (-10, 2)

Respuesta :

sudhithsai sudhithsai
  • 03-06-2022

Answer:

y=2/7x+34/7

Step-by-step explanation:

the slope of this line is 2/7.

y=2/7x+?

? is the y-intercept.

Looking at the line that we have graphed, we can see that it intersects at  34/7 y.

the equation for the line that goes through 4,6 and -10, 2 is

y=2/7x + 34/7
